Stalactites are formations that hang from cave ceilings. They are created when minerals in water dripping from the ceiling gradually accumulate over time, forming unique and often intricately shaped structures.

Ceilings do not have studs like walls do. Ceilings are typically supported by joists or beams that run horizontally across the top of the walls. These joists or beams provide the structural support for the ceiling.
